Status on moving Thornvale's build to the Crucible hermetic system: 80% of targets converted. Remaining blockers are the codegen step that reads the host clock and two vendored libs fetching headers at build time. Both break reproducibility, so we've stubbed them behind pinned inputs. Cache hit rate is now 91% on clean checkouts. The first fully hermetic pipeline run produced the identifier below.

session token of kahog-bahif = htk9_f63daec35

## Building Access — Spares Room (Hullbrook Annex)

Contractors: the spare hardware room is down the east corridor on the ground floor, third door on the left. Sign in at the front desk first and grab a visitor lanyard. Anything you take out, jot it in the blue logbook — yes, even the little stuff. The door self-locks, so don't wedge it. To get in, punch in the code below.

staff pass of hagug-taguf = bdg-HJ-9

## Tuning the Watchdog

The Larkstand kiosk runtime ships a watchdog that restarts the shell when a plugin stops responding to heartbeat pings. Plugins inherit the global heartbeat interval; if your plugin does long synchronous work, either chunk it or request a longer grace window in your manifest. Restarts are counted per rolling hour, and a kiosk that trips the restart cap enters safe mode until a staff reset. The defaults work for most signage plugins. The tunable constants are shown below.

tuning table, kawep-tawif:
CAPS = {
    "olidor": 80,
    "belion": 7,
    "quenys": 225,
    "druox": 839,
    "fraath": 482,
}